How To Make Instant Pot Chili

  1. Start by sauteing your beef, onions, peppers, and celery. Once it is cooked through then mix in your seasoning and stir.
  2. Then pour beans, V8 juice, and water.
  3. Cook on high pressure for 20 minutes and do a quick release slowly. That way you don’t get too much steam out at once and make a mess.
  4. Give a stir and then turn to saute and let the chili thicken to your consistency you want.

Why Is My Instant Pot Chili To Thin

To cook in a pressure cooker the liquid has to be a thinner texture or you will get a burn notice.

So you will add water to make it a thinner texture, and then once it is done cooking turn it over to saute and cook until it thickens.

You can cook for 10 minutes or so stir often and it will thicken.

How To Store Leftover Chili

Store leftover chili in the fridge for up to three days. Then reheat it in the microwave, slow cooker or even a pan on the stove.

It tastes even better the next day as the flavors blend even more!

The Best Instant Pot Chili (With Video) (6)

Can You Freeze Chili

Yes! Chili freezes amazingly. All you have to do is let the chili cool a bit, and then place it in a sealable freezer bag or containers.

My husband takes leftovers for lunch so I tend to freeze in containers. Then he can grab a container from the freezer and sit in the fridge the night before he plans to eat.

Instant Pot Chili

Course Dinner

Cuisine American

Servings 10 servings

Instant Pot Chili is such an easy and quick way to make homemade chili in a fraction of the time. An instant pot chili recipe with ground beef, beans and tons of seasoning in every bite.

Prep Time 10 minutes mins

Cook Time 30 minutes mins

Total Time 40 minutes mins

Ingredients

  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1 tablespoon canola or vegetable oil
  • 1/2 cup diced onion
  • 1 bell pepper diced
  • 3 stalks celery diced
  • 10 oz can of Rotel or Diced Tomatoes
  • 1 can v8 11.5 oz
  • 1 cup water
  • 1 Packet Chili Seasoning 2 tablespoons
  • 2- 27 ounce cans of Chili Beans we used pinto beans in chili sauce

Instructions

  • Turn Instant Pot to Saute and add in your oil, hamburger, diced onions, peppers, and celery. Cook until the hamburger is no longer pink.

  • Now add in your taco seasoning and stir it around and then mix in your v8, Rotel or diced tomatoes, beans and water.

  • Give a stir and then put the lid on the pressure cooker and set to seal. Then do high pressure for 20 minutes, and do a quick release.

  • When I quick release I do it a little slow so that it doesn’t let too much steam or liquid out at once.

  • Now you can turn the Instant Pot to saute with the lid off and stir and cook your chili a bit longer if you want it thicker in texture. I cooked ours for about 10 minutes stirring often.
